用于检测假定致病性肠道黏附性大肠杆菌的DNA杂交和聚合酶链反应检测方法的比较

Comparison of DNA hybridization and PCR assays for detection of putative pathogenic enteroadherent Escherichia coli.

Abstract

The correlation of the different adherence patterns with DNA probes and PCR primers for the identification of Escherichia coli was analyzed in isolates from children, less than 2 years of age with or without diarrhea, from different regions of Brazil. A total of 1,428 isolates obtained from 338 patients and 322 control children were studied. The enteropathogenic E. coli (EPEC) adherence factor (EAF) probe was shown to be as good as the HEp-2 adhesion assay for the detection of typical EPEC strains. The DNA probes used to detect diffusely adhering E. coli and enteroaggregative E. coli (EAEC) showed low sensitivities (64 and 50%, respectively), and the best method of identifying these organisms in clinical research remains the HEp-2 adherence assay. The "bundle-forming pilus" (BFP) and the EAEC PCR assays could be used instead of the DNA probes as a screening method for typical EPEC and EAEC carrying the EAEC probe sequence in the clinical laboratory. In our study, only typical EPEC strains that carried EAF and BFP were associated with acute diarrhea.

摘要

对来自巴西不同地区年龄小于2岁、有或无腹泻的儿童分离株,分析了不同黏附模式与用于鉴定大肠杆菌的DNA探针和PCR引物之间的相关性。共研究了从338例患者和322名对照儿童中获得的1428株分离株。结果显示,肠致病性大肠杆菌(EPEC)黏附因子(EAF)探针在检测典型EPEC菌株方面与HEp-2黏附试验效果相当。用于检测弥漫性黏附大肠杆菌和肠聚集性大肠杆菌(EAEC)的DNA探针敏感性较低(分别为64%和50%),临床研究中鉴定这些菌的最佳方法仍是HEp-2黏附试验。“束状菌毛”(BFP)和EAEC PCR检测可替代DNA探针,作为临床实验室筛查携带EAEC探针序列的典型EPEC和EAEC的方法。在我们的研究中,只有携带EAF和BFP的典型EPEC菌株与急性腹泻有关。
